Central and Southwest Montana Area Forecast
National Weather Service Great Falls MT
817 PM MDT Thu Mar 21 2024

MTZ301>314-316>318-221200-
Central Montana-
National Weather Service Great Falls MT
817 PM MDT Thu Mar 21 2024

...WINTER STORM WARNING RE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 6 AM MDT
SATURDAY FOR East Glacier Park Region...Southern Rocky Mountain
Front...
...WINTER WEATHER 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 6 AM MDT
SATURDAY FOR Northern High Plains...Northern Blaine
County...Southern High Plains...
...WINTER WEATHER ADVISORY NOW IN EFFECT UNTIL 6 AM MDT
SATURDAY FOR Eastern Glacier, Western Toole, and Central
Pondera...Eastern Toole and Liberty...Hill County...Eastern
Pondera and Eastern Teton...Western and Central Chouteau
County...Bears Paw Mountains and Southern Blaine...
...WINTER STORM WATCH REMAINS IN EFFECT FROM SATURDAY MORNING
THROUGH SUNDAY EVENING FOR Cascade County below 5000ft...Judith
Basin County and Judith Gap...Fergus County below 4500ft...Gates
of the Mountains...Little Belt and Highwood Mountains...Snowy and
Judith Mountains...

.REST OF TONIGHT...Patchy dense fog. Snow. Lows 15 to 20.
.FRIDAY...Cloudy. Snow likely. Highs 20 to 30...25 to 35 in the
mountains.
.FRIDAY NIGHT...Cloudy, snow. Lows 15 to 20.
.SATURDAY...Cloudy, snow. Highs 20 to 25.
.SUNDAY...Snow. Lows around 10. Highs 15 to 20.
.MONDAY...Mostly cloudy. Slight chance of snow. Lows zero to
5 above. Highs 15 to 25.
.TUESDAY...Mostly cloudy. Slight chance of snow. Lows 5 to 15.
Highs 25 to 35.

MTZ315-319>330-221200-
Southwest Montana-
National Weather Service Great Falls MT
817 PM MDT Thu Mar 21 2024


.REST OF TONIGHT...Mostly cloudy. Chance of snow. Lows 20 to 30.
West winds around 20 mph with gusts to 35 mph early in the
evening.
.FRIDAY...Mostly cloudy. Chance of snow through the day. Highs
45 to 55...35 to 45 in the mountains.
.FRIDAY NIGHT...Mostly cloudy. Slight chance of rain and snow.
Lows 25 to 30.
.SATURDAY...Cloudy. Snow and rain. Highs 35 to 45.
.SUNDAY...Snow likely. Lows 15 to 20. Highs 25 to 35.
.MONDAY...Mostly cloudy. Chance of snow. Lows 10 to 15. Highs
25 to 35.
.TUESDAY...Mostly cloudy. Chance of snow. Lows 15 to 20. Highs
30 to 40.
